Ingredients You’ll Need
Fresh Ingredients
- 4 cod fillets (6 oz each)
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 cup panko breadcrumbs
- 2 tsp dried herbs (mix of parsley, thyme)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Essential Kitchen Tools

- Air fryer
- Measuring cups
- Shallow dish for breading
- Tongs
- Paper towels
Step-by-Step Cooking Method
- Prepare the Fish
- Pat cod fillets dry with paper towels
- Season with salt and pepper
- Brush lightly with olive oil
- Create the Crispy Coating
- Mix panko breadcrumbs with dried herbs
- Dredge each fillet in the breadcrumb mixture
- Ensure even coating on all sides
- Air Frying Process
- Preheat air fryer to 400°F (200°C)
- Arrange fillets in a single layer
- Cook for 8-10 minutes
- Flip halfway through cooking
Pro Tips for Perfect Air Fryer Cod
- Use fresh cod for best results
- Don’t overcrowd the air fryer basket
- Check internal temperature (should reach 145°F)
- Let fish rest for 2-3 minutes after cooking

Storing and Reheating
Storage Tips:
- Refrigerate within 2 hours of cooking
- Store in airtight container
- Consume within 2 days
- Reheat in air fryer at 350°F for 3-4 minutes
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I use frozen cod for this recipe? A: Yes, but ensure it’s completely thawed and patted dry before cooking.
Q: How do I know when the cod is fully cooked? A: The fish should be opaque and flake easily with a fork. Internal temperature should reach 145°F.
Q: Can I make this recipe gluten-free? A: Substitute panko with gluten-free breadcrumbs or almond meal.
Q: What if I don’t have an air fryer? A: You can bake in a preheated oven at 425°F for 12-15 minutes, though texture will differ slightly.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Using wet fish (always pat dry)
- Overcrowding the air fryer
- Skipping the preheating step
- Not seasoning adequately
